As long as they eat then no worries. Just have to watch out because sometimes it turns to aggressive clawing and soft biting.

Pirarucu-You are correct that females will do it to just not as often. Normally an alpha male thing.

I've seen males kept together before, and with Savs it seems to usually work out better than other monitors, more than likely due to the fact that Savs are not territorial, and only fight over the resources around them. So long as there is plenty of food, water, and shelter, and they can give each other space, they have no reason to fight unless one is inherently nasty.
